**Who to contact: Payroll export format change (Ledgermint v4)**

Starting next cycle, Ledgermint exports use the v4 column layout; the legacy v3 format is read-only. Customers asking about missing columns or parse failures should be pointed to the migration guide on the Harborfell wiki. For cases the guide doesn't cover, route the ticket details to the payroll integrations team below.

escalation mailbox, tadug-bagag: gileth@nelvroforge.corp

Runbook — regional chess final wrap-up, Ashfell Community Hall. Once the arbiters finish verification, the original score sheets get boxed in the grey archive carton (lid taped, corners reinforced — they're flimsy this year). Don't let anyone photograph them before the federation review; that's been an issue. The Pellam Chess League wants them at their Northgate office by Friday noon, so book the morning courier slot, not the afternoon one. Log the carton weight and seal number in the run ledger. The courier hand-over instruction follows below.

drop instructions, hahip-badug: the quenox ralath courier leaves the kaseth fraiel rusiel tameth belys istdor ralion giliel ledger at gate 7830 under passcode 165413

**Q: Why does Pixelhoard's image cache keep growing?**

Known leak: decoded bitmaps aren't evicted when the viewer tab closes. Workaround until the fix ships: call `cache.flushOrphans()` on tab teardown. Don't raise the cache ceiling — it only delays the crash. Repro steps and the tracking ticket are on the internal page below.

runbook for yadup-fahif: https://jira.qorvelcorp.internal/spaces/spaces/spaces/b46212397071

# --- Pricing experiment: GATEGLOW-EXP-7 ---
# This block enables the dynamic ticket-pricing trial for the Fenwick Arena
# rollout. Variant assignment is sticky per session; prices never exceed the
# posted ceiling defined in pricing_caps. Security review note: the experiment
# writes assignment events only, no payment data. All variant reads go through
# the read replica to keep load off the primary. The experiment store is
# reached via the connection string that follows.

replica DSN, tagaf-hahap: clickhouse://praius_svc:uHxwBaj@db-5d58.qirvanlabs.test:5432/praion